The Idea of The Gorillaz


Damon Albarn writes all the music for The Gorillaz, a famous electronic band most famous for their song Feel Good Inc. But it's not the attractive beats nor smooth melodies that make me love this band, its the way they never show themselves, the way they completely stay out of the spotlight, never looking into a camera. Why is this attractive? It shows they don't make music for personal gain nor an ego. It shows they make music solely for the love it, nothing else. And they don't take it too far either, they do play live shows. They turn of all the lights, only keeping themselves illuminated by a giant screen playing supplements to the song. The effect is vivid, Damon Albarn plus the band all perfect silhouettes on stage. Their appearence completey hidden yet their music non the less great. They show that music isn't about how you look but the notes you make. They make it seem like it should be, They're making it seem like you dont have to have the looks to make it in the music buisness. This is the way music should be going, maybe not as far as not showing yourself, but leaning that way.
